Hi team,

Before I hand off the 3.2 release, please note the humidity sensor drift reported on Verdana controllers in the Elmbrook trial site. Drift exceeds 4% after roughly ten days of continuous operation; firmware 3.2.1 adds an automatic recalibration cycle every 72 hours. Support should advise growers to install 3.2.1 and trigger a manual recalibration once. The hotfix bundle must be verified before distribution, so I'm including the signing key used for the 3.2.1 packages below.

release key, fahof-yagap: bky3_m5d

**Runbook: Image slimming — Pallet service**

Base image swapped to distroless. Multi-stage build strips compilers and test deps. Current size: 212 MB, target under 90 MB. Remaining fat: bundled locale data and the legacy Quartzite SDK, which ships its own Python runtime. Plan: vendor only the two SDK modules we call, drop the rest. Rollback is a one-line revert of the Dockerfile stage. Do not merge slimming changes without a smoke run on the Harbrook staging cluster. Verify against the build token below.

session token of bajeg-bajop = htk4_6c57

Night-shift staff: Floor 4 of the Tellhaven Building opens this week. After 21:00, access is via the rear stairwell only; the lifts are locked out overnight during the settling period. Complete a walk-through of the new floor once per shift and log it. The stairwell keypad accepts the code below.

badge for yahop-fawep: bdg-XBKXI-68071

Runbook: Thornquay Tile Prefetcher

If prefetch queues stall, first check that your plugin's bounding-box requests stay under the 512-tile ceiling; oversized requests are silently dropped. Then verify the warm-cache endpoint returns within its two-second budget. If both checks pass and tiles still lag, capture the prefetcher's build identifier, shown below.

session token of kahog-bahif = htk9_f63daec35